Poaching eggs is a valuable survival skill that conserves cooking fats and oils. Follow these steps for perfect poached eggs: use a small bowl to crack the egg, add it to gently simmering water with vinegar, and cook for 3-6 minutes. Avoid common mistakes like overcooking or breaking the yolk. Use poached eggs in sandwiches, salads, or with avocado for a nutritious meal.
